Be ready on the 5th and 8th
Blizzard has announced BlizzCon 2017 tickets will be made available (in two batches) on April 5 and 8th. The convention is for the fans of all things Blizzard and will take place at the Anaheim Convention Center on November 3-4, 2017. The reason that the tickets begin 8 months earlier, is that the event is so popular, that each year tickets sell out fast.
Blizzard CEO Mike Morhaime said:
“BlizzCon will be here again before we know it, and we’re looking forward to catching up with the community, taking in the awesome esports action, and showing everyone what we’ve been working on. We’re already hard at work making this year’s show an unforgettable experience—we can’t wait to see everyone there.”
Like every year, this event will feature community contests, panels and Q&A sessions with Blizzard developers. There will be exclusive loot across all titles. There will also be e-sports matches for Hearthstone, Heroes of the Storm, WoW, Overwatch and StarCraft2. And the whole event will be live streamed. The first round of tickets will go on sale at 7pm on April 5, and at 10am on April 8.
The cost of the tickets is $199 each plus taxes. And as a reminder, even though it’s a bit expensive, they sell out quick, so be sure to be ready, Purchases will be mainly at Universe.com, however, the links are still not ready, You can find out more about BlizzCon2017 at blizzcon.com.

Gran Turismo 7 for the PS5 and PS4 shows continuous improvement
While Sony may not classify Gran Turismo 7 as a live-service game, the team at Polyphony Digital certainly approaches it with a similar mindset. The game continues to impress with every new update, and although v1.44 may be smaller compared to previous versions, it still manages to enhance the already extensive content of this simulation racer.
The update, now available worldwide, introduces three new cars: the Audi R8 Coupé V10 Plus ’16, the Lamborghini Urus ’18, and the Toyota GT-One (TS020) ’99. Furthermore, it introduces three fresh events to World Circuits, an extra menu to conquer in the GT Café single-player campaign, and a collection of livery stickers inspired by the upcoming Highspeed Étoile anime, set to debut next week in Japan.
If you’re not already acquainted with Highspeed Étoile, you can watch a trailer right here. “Sony has announced that a collection of 26 stickers, consisting of 8 title logos and 18 main character stickers, will be made available for a limited time,” stated Sony on the PS Blog. In addition, Fukushima will be included as a backdrop in the title’s beloved photography mode.
